What is the tree girdling? What happens to the plant when that girdle is removed from the stem (below the branches)?
Tree girdling or Malpighi's girdling is the removal from a stem of a complete external girdle containing phloem (that is more external) but preserving xylem (that is more internal).
Although a girdle like that is removed below the branches the plant dies because organic food (sugar) is disallowed to pass to the region below the girdle and thus roots die from the lack of nutrients. Ever since roots die the plant does not get water and mineral salts and dies too.
